## Building Access — Spares Room (Hullbrook Annex)

Contractors: the spare hardware room is down the east corridor on the ground floor, third door on the left. Sign in at the front desk first and grab a visitor lanyard. Anything you take out, jot it in the blue logbook — yes, even the little stuff. The door self-locks, so don't wedge it. To get in, punch in the code below.

staff pass of hagug-taguf = bdg-HJ-9

Handover — font vendoring (Priya → Lars)

For release: third-party fonts are now vendored into the Glyphbox repo instead of fetched at build time. Licenses are checked in alongside each family. CDN fetch path is removed; builds are fully offline. One caveat: subset generation runs pre-build and is slow. The vendoring pipeline uses the configuration values below.

settings of fahag-haduf:
[ulaox]
port = 8443
region = south-2
host = ulaox.lumiccorp.internal
timeout_ms = 500
retries = 8

// ---------------------------------------------------------------
// Heads up, plugin folks: this constant caps the preview rows the
// Fieldstitch CSV import wizard will render before the user commits
// a mapping. Don't bump it past 500 — the wizard re-parses on every
// column remap, and big previews make the Quillbrook UI crawl.
// If your plugin injects custom parsers, respect this cap or the
// wizard will truncate silently. When filing a parser bug, grab the
// wizard's debug panel and include the build token shown below.

trace token, bawep-fahof: htk6_262092

# Log sampling for the Wrennet notification service
# This service emits roughly 40k log lines per minute at peak, so we
# sample INFO at 5% and keep WARN/ERROR at 100%. If support needs full
# traces for an incident, flip sample_rate to 1.0 for no more than one
# hour — the sink fills quickly. Sampled logs are written to the store below.

replica DSN, yadup-hahig: mongodb://gilys_svc:Mx@db-5f8f.norvasoft.internal:5432/eliion

Ticket: Forgeling factory library spits out duplicate fixture names

Hey support folks — when customers use Forgeling's `make_batch` helper with the Marrowfield preset, the generated user fixtures sometimes collide on display names, which breaks their uniqueness checks downstream. Workaround for now: tell them to pass an explicit seed. Fix is merged and riding the next patch train. If anyone asks which build has it, it's the one below.

session token of kagup-hahaf = htk3_2b8